Output aec73084455b164d7e4a7134743026d610b0a935bdc8a7a93dba223104aa25de:8

value
2443956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fca9ee71291be1f248fd92efc8756bd60ae45bd OP_EQUAL
address
3EoKHJuLsBBXVTdaMp5ijK3vd3ZaC5nnmK
transaction
aec73084455b164d7e4a7134743026d610b0a935bdc8a7a93dba223104aa25de